- 彻底搞懂 select/poll/epoll,就这篇了
-
之前已经把网络I/O相关要点都盘了,还剩select/poll/epoll这几个区别没说,这篇就来搞搞它们,并且是从完全理解原理的角度来区分它们。...
- 盘点Linux Epoll那些致命弱点
-
1引言本文主要讲Linux上IO多路复用的一些问题2脉络...
- C++ linux epoll并发服务器模型初探(实例讲解)
-
socket通讯流程图最简单的可以通讯的C++服务器端代码:#include<stdio.h>#include<unistd.h>#include<sys/typ...
- 图文并茂讲解epoll原理,彻底弄懂epoll机制
-
目录1.epoll基础简介2.epoll软件架构3.LT模式和ET模式4.阻塞和非阻塞5.epoll为什么高效?6.epoll示例程序...
- I/O多路复用之EPOLL
-
epoll是一种事件轮询,是Linux特有的。它允许一个进程监视多个文件描述符,并在对它们进行I/O操作时获取通知。它允许边缘触发和级别触发通知。在我们研究epoll的内部之前,首先让我们研究一下语法...
- epoll内核原理极简图文解读
-
预备知识:内核poll钩子原理内核函数poll_wait把当前进程加入到驱动里自定义的等待队列上当驱动事件就绪后,就可以在驱动里自定义的等待队列上唤醒调用poll的进程...
- epoll原理详解及epoll反应堆模型
-
文章目录一、epoll原理详解二、epoll的两种触发模式三、epoll反应堆模型四、支撑亿级io的底层基石epoll实战揭秘讲解:网络io,epoll实战揭秘...
- 大型网络编程之Epoll详解及源码分析
-
1.什么是epollepoll是当前在Linux下开发大规模并发网络程序的热门人选,epoll在Linux2.6内核中正式引入,和select相似,都是I/O多路复用(IOmultiplexing...
- 一篇文章让你读懂epoll详细工作原理
-
开发高性能网络程序时,windows开发者们言必称iocp,linux开发者们则言必称epoll。大家都明白epoll是一种IO多路复用技术,可以非常高效的处理数以百万计的socket句柄,比起以前的...
- 如何在SpringBoot启动时执行特定代码?有哪些方式?
-
SpringBoot提供了许多便捷的功能和特性,使得开发者可以更加轻松地构建强大、高效的应用程序。然而,在应用程序启动时执行一些初始化操作是至关重要的,它可以确保应用程序在启动后处于预期的状态,从...